How to fill out parish land use application

How to fill out a parish land use application:
01
Begin by obtaining a copy of the parish land use application form. This can typically be found on the official website of the parish government or obtained from the local planning department.
02
Carefully read through the instructions provided with the application form. This will give you an overview of the requirements, documents, and information that will be needed to complete the application.
03
Gather all necessary documents and information. This may include proof of ownership or lease agreement, site plans, building plans, environmental impact assessments, and any other relevant documentation required by the parish government.
04
Fill out the application form accurately and completely. Pay close attention to any specific sections or questions that require additional explanation or supporting documentation.
05
Double-check all the information provided for accuracy and completeness. Mistakes or omissions may delay the processing of your application.
06
Attach any required supporting documentation as specified by the application instructions. Ensure that all documents are legible, organized, and properly labeled to easily identify their purpose.
07
If applicable, include any applicable fees or payments along with your application. Payment methods and required fees can usually be found on the application form or through the parish government's website.
08
Submit the completed application and all supporting documentation to the appropriate department or office specified on the application form. This can typically be done in person, by mail, or through an online submission portal if available.
Who needs a parish land use application:
01
Property owners who wish to undertake new construction, renovation, or any changes in land use on their property.
02
Developers or builders who are planning to develop new projects, whether residential or commercial, within the parish.
03
Any individual or organization seeking to change the zoning designation for a specific parcel of land.
04
Business owners or operators who are looking to establish or modify a business operation that may require a special exception or variance from existing land use regulations.
05
Farmers or agricultural businesses seeking to use their land for agricultural purposes, such as crop farming or animal husbandry, that may require special permits or considerations under parish land use regulations.
Ultimately, the specific individuals or entities that need a parish land use application will depend on the local regulations and requirements set forth by the respective parish government. It is important to consult the appropriate authorities or planning department to determine if a land use application is necessary for your specific circumstances.
